The 2025 Vaccine Landscape: Three Strategic Shifts

Vaccine Durability replaced speed as the competitive axis in 2025

With pandemic urgency receding, 2025 rewarded vaccines that offered longer protection, fewer doses, and simpler logistics. Single-dose, seasonal, and ultra-long-acting profiles reshaped expectations across RSV, influenza, dengue, mpox, and HIV prevention, shifting procurement and reimbursement conversations from rapid rollout to sustained population impact.

Delivery, Stability, and Format Innovation Reshape Vaccines in 2025

Needle-free, intranasal, oral, freeze-dried, and thermostable formats moved from innovation narratives into late-stage development and approval. From nasal influenza and inhaled COVID vaccines to microarray patches and room-temperature RNA platforms, delivery innovation increasingly determined scalability, particularly in low- and middle-income countries.

How Vaccines Re-Entered Politics, Law, and Industrial Policy in 2025

Patent litigation, state-level mRNA bans, placebo-control mandates, and large-scale manufacturing investments underscored that vaccines in 2025 were as much geopolitical and legal assets as clinical ones. Governments asserted stronger influence over strain selection, platform choice, and domestic manufacturing capacity.

Practice-Shaping Vaccine Readouts That Defined 2025

1) RSV Vaccines and Antibodies Expand Multi-Age Prevention in 2025

Across regions, RSV prevention expanded rapidly. Clesrovimab reduced RSV-related hospitalizations by more than eighty-four percent in infants after a single dose, while Arexvy and Abrysvo saw label and recommendation expansions into younger and high-risk adults.

These data repositioned RSV as a multi-age prevention market rather than a narrow elderly indication.

2) Influenza Vaccines Shift Toward Immune Durability in 2025 

mRNA-1010 delivered a twenty-six point six percent relative efficacy advantage over standard-dose influenza vaccines in adults aged fifty and older. OVX836 demonstrated durable nucleoprotein-driven immunity with safe co-administration, while CD388 showed up to seventy-six percent protection with a single seasonal dose.

Collectively, these readouts reinforced a shift toward longer-lasting influenza protection rather than annual reformulation alone.

3) Chikungunya Vaccines in 2025: Speed Meets Safety Reality

Single-dose chikungunya vaccines (Vimkunya, IXCHIQ) achieved regulatory approvals across the United States, European Union, United Kingdom, and additional regions, with seroresponse rates approaching ninety-seven point eight percent.

Post-approval safety signals in older adults triggered age-based restrictions in some countries, highlighting the continued importance of pharmacovigilance even for outbreak-driven products.

4) Cancer Vaccines Move Closer to Clinical Practice in 2025

Therapeutic cancer vaccines delivered increasingly credible signals. SurVaxM reported a ninety-three point seven percent one-year survival rate in glioblastoma versus historical benchmarks, while personalized neoantigen platforms (EVX-01, iSCIB1+) achieved response rates near sixty-nine percent in melanoma.

These results strengthened the case for vaccines as complements to checkpoint inhibitors rather than standalone therapies.

5) Dengue and Malaria Vaccines Gain Scale and Momentum in 2025

India’s DengiAll approached full phase 3 enrollment exceeding ten thousand participants, while R21/Matrix-M advanced national rollout strategies combining age- and season-based dosing.

Together, these programs signaled renewed momentum in diseases long constrained by complexity and inconsistent efficacy.

United States Vaccine Market Trends in 2025: Diversification Beyond mRNA Dominance

The FDA approved next-generation COVID vaccines, expanded RSV indications, authorized freeze-dried Jynneos for biodefense, and advanced monoclonal antibodies for infant RSV protection. At the same time, new requirements for placebo-controlled trials introduced higher development thresholds, particularly affecting smaller and non-mRNA developers.

Europe’s Vaccine Strategy in 2025: Broader Labels and Faster Pathways

The European Commission and EMA expanded RSV, pneumococcal, chikungunya, and meningococcal vaccine indications, while granting PRIME or immuno-bridging pathways for high-threat pathogens such as Nipah and mpox. These decisions reinforced Europe’s role as a fast-follow launch region for adult and travel vaccines.

Asia-Pacific Vaccine Manufacturing and Approvals Accelerate in 2025

China, South Korea, Japan, and India advanced domestic vaccine capabilities through approvals, phase 3 trials, and manufacturing expansions. Approvals for serum-free rabies, recombinant anthrax, and expanded HPV access reflected a strategic push toward self-sufficiency and export readiness.

Global Vaccine Access and Public Health Deployment in 2025

Large-scale HPV, malaria, polio, and cholera initiatives emphasized simplified schedules and price reductions. Hybrid dosing strategies, expanded age eligibility, and funding commitments reaching hundreds of millions of dollars underscored a renewed focus on implementation rather than proof of concept.

Safety, Supportive Care, and Vaccine Confidence in 2025

Safety transparency became a key driver of vaccine adoption in 2025.

Age-specific adverse events, myocarditis monitoring, and post-marketing commitments shaped regulatory confidence. Vaccines with cleaner tolerability profiles, including protein-based COVID options, gained strategic relevance for hesitant populations.

Operational simplicity reduced vaccine drop-off in 2025.

Prefilled syringes, two-dose rabies schedules, and single-dose seasonal vaccines lowered friction at the point of care. In 2025, convenience translated directly into uptake, particularly in adult and adolescent populations.

Real-world evidence became critical to rebuilding trust in vaccines in 2025.

Large observational studies showing reductions in precancerous lesions, hospitalizations, and even dementia risk reinforced the long-term value narrative of vaccination beyond acute infection prevention.

Diagnostics, Stratification, and Targeted Vaccine Deployment in 2025

Measurement increasingly focused on who benefits most rather than whether antibodies rise. Variant-specific strain targeting, age- and risk-based eligibility, and immune durability markers guided regulatory and payer decisions.

Digital tools also entered the equation. AI-driven chatbots tripled HPV vaccination initiation in some settings, while national dashboards improved real-time surveillance for respiratory viruses, reframing vaccination as an ongoing system rather than a one-time intervention.
